Kofi Adu Domfeh is a Journalist currently working with Multimedia Group Limited, owners of one of the largest private media organizations in Ghana. Domfeh specializes in Financial, Business and Economics reporting, with keen interest in agriculture and private sector (SMEs) development. He is in-charge of the Business Desk at Luv 99.5 Fm in Kumasi, and reports for Joy 99.7 Fm in Accra. Domfeh has been recording radio interviews on agriculture and rural development on behalf of the UK-based WRENmedia, producers of Agfax radio service and New Agriculturists magazine. He has covered news and feature reports in Ghana, Nigeria, Kenya, Tanzania and South Africa. He was selected among a Dream Team of 18 African journalists to cover the social aspect of the 2010 World Cup in South Africa.
